MENDOZA-GARCIA, Mauricio; OLIVEROS-CONTRERAS, Diana and GUZMAN-DUQUE, Alba Patricia. Efficiency of the companies in the palm sector in Colombia. Rev. esc.adm.neg [online]. 2020, n.88, pp.33-48. Epub June 08, 2021. ISSN 0120-8160. https://doi.org/10.21158/01208160.n88.2020.2695.
The oil palm sector is one of the most dynamic and important sectors in the agro-industry in Colombia. Even so, the evaluation of technical and productive aspects can improve the allocation of productive resources and strengthen business and sector competitiveness. The aim of this work was to evaluate the technical efficiency and the scale efficiency of palm oil extraction companies during the period 2011-2016 in Colombia. For this study, we used the Data Envelopment Analysis (DEA) methodology and bootstrapping techniques for a sample of 45 palm oil extraction companies in Colombia. The results revealed that the extraction companies are more efficient at the operational scale than in the optimization of resources. The most efficient regions were Cesar, Bolivar, and Magdalena in the technical aspect, and Santander, Bolivar, and Magdalena in scale efficiency. The analysis allows us to conclude that, although the gap between efficiency and productivity in the palm sector regarding the leading producers has diminished, it is necessary to design strategies that facilitate the productive potential use of oil palm cultivation. Oil palm faces a great competitive challenge in the world order, therefore, its efficiency and productivity must be constantly improved.
